计算机专业的案例涵盖了毕业设计、就业、创新项目、技术应用和教育改革等多个方面。以下是一些具体的案例,展示了计算机专业在不同领域的实际应用和成就。
计算机专业毕业设计案例
基于Spring Boot的在线教育平台
该项目使用Vue.js作为前端框架,Spring Boot作为后端框架,MySQL作为数据库,构建了一个面向高校的在线教育平台。平台支持课程管理、在线授课资料发布、作业布置与提交、在线测试等功能。该项目展示了前后端分离架构、组件化开发、状态管理和ORM映射等技术亮点。
该项目不仅技术实现上较为复杂,还紧密结合了教育领域的实际需求,体现了学生在实际应用中的创新能力。
绿色环保产品在线商城
使用Django和Vue.js开发的电子商务平台,专注于销售环保产品。平台支持用户注册登录、商品浏览和搜索、购物车管理、订单处理、支付集成等功能。项目亮点包括RESTful API设计、状态管理、异步任务处理和数据库优化。
该项目通过技术手段提升了环保产品的销售效率,同时也通过环保积分系统和知识板块,增强了用户的环保意识和购买动力。
企业人力资源管理系统
基于SSM(Spring + SpringMVC + MyBatis)框架开发的人力资源管理系统,整合了员工信息管理、考勤管理、薪资计算、绩效评估等功能。系统实现了前后端分离、组件化开发和权限管理。该项目通过高效的后端开发和权限管理,提升了企业人力资源管理的效率和数据管理能力,体现了学生在企业级应用开发中的实力。
计算机专业就业案例
张晓天
张晓天是计算机科学与技术专业2014级本科生,在校期间荣获多项荣誉,并在2018年考入北京邮电大学研究生。他在校期间担任班级团支书和校科协网络部部长,展现了出色的领导能力和技术实力。
张晓天的案例展示了计算机专业毕业生在学术和职业发展上的双重成功,体现了其在技术和领导能力上的全面发展。
刘佳黛
刘佳黛是计算机科学与技术专业2016级本科生,毕业后就职于招商银行唐山分行。她在在校期间担任计163团支书和计算机学生第二党支部组织委员,连续四年获得在校奖学金。
刘佳黛的案例表明,计算机专业的毕业生在金融领域也有广泛的就业前景,能够将学术知识和技能应用于实际工作中。
计算机专业创新项目案例
智能家居系统
该项目通过计算机技术实现家庭设备的自动化控制和远程管理,包括灯光控制、温度控制和安全管理等功能。系统提高了家庭安全性和便利性。智能家居系统项目展示了计算机技术在日常生活中的应用潜力,体现了技术创新在解决实际问题中的巨大价值。
基于AI的个性化学习平台
该项目利用人工智能技术构建个性化学习平台,通过AI算法和知识图谱智能关联课程知识点,提供个性化学习建议和动态习题资源。该项目通过AI技术提升了教育资源的利用效率,帮助学生更有效地学习,体现了AI在教育领域的广泛应用前景。
计算机专业技术应用案例
医疗影像处理
计算机技术在医疗影像处理中发挥着重要作用,医生使用计算机软件和算法分析病人的X光和CT扫描图像,帮助诊断和治疗疾病。该案例展示了计算机技术在医疗领域的应用,提高了诊断的准确性和效率,体现了技术在提升公共服务质量中的重要作用。
金融交易系统
计算机技术革命性地改变了金融服务方式,在线银行系统和交易所借助计算机技术实现了高速交易,提高了交易的安全性和效率。金融交易系统案例表明,计算机技术在金融领域的应用不仅提高了交易效率,还增强了系统的安全性和稳定性。
计算机专业教育改革案例
“引好路、写好书、教好课”教育改革
该项目通过“引好路、写好书、教好课”的教育理念,改革计算机专业课程,融入信创技术,更新课程标准和教学内容,加强实践与创新训练。该项目通过系统化的改革,提升了计算机教育的质量和学生的综合能力,体现了教育改革在培养学生创新思维和实践能力中的重要作用。
校企合作“两室融一”模式
该项目通过校企合作,形成“两室融一,产教结合”的模式,学生在实训室和企业工作室中学习,实现工学结合,理实一体化。该模式通过校企合作,提升了学生的实践能力和就业竞争力,体现了产教融合在职业教育中的重要作用。
计算机专业的案例涵盖了毕业设计、就业、创新项目、技术应用和教育改革等多个方面,展示了学生在不同领域的实际应用和成就。这些案例不仅体现了计算机技术的广泛应用,还展示了教育改革和创新在提升教育质量和学生能力中的重要作用。
计算机专业的就业方向是怎么样的
计算机专业的就业方向非常广泛,涵盖了多个领域。以下是一些主要的就业方向:
-
软件开发与工程
- 软件开发工程师:负责软件的设计、开发、测试和维护。
- 前端开发工程师:专注于用户界面和用户体验的设计与实现。
- 后端开发工程师:负责服务器端逻辑和数据库的管理。
- 全栈开发工程师:具备前端和后端开发能力,能够处理整个应用开发流程。
-
人工智能与机器学习
- 人工智能工程师:研发和优化人工智能算法。
- 机器学习工程师:设计和实现机器学习模型。
- 数据科学家:利用数据分析和机器学习技术解决实际问题。
-
数据科学与大数据
- 数据分析师:对数据进行收集、处理和分析,提供决策支持。
- 大数据工程师:设计和维护大数据处理系统。
- 数据可视化专家:将数据以图形化方式展示,便于理解和决策。
-
网络安全与信息安全
- 网络安全工程师:设计和实施网络安全策略,保护信息系统。
- 信息安全分析师:监控和分析安全事件,提供安全建议。
- 加密系统开发人员:设计和开发加密技术,保护数据安全。
-
网络工程与管理
- 网络工程师:负责网络的设计、配置和维护。
- 网络管理员:管理和维护网络设备和系统。
- 云架构师:设计和实施云计算解决方案。
-
移动应用开发
- 移动应用开发工程师:开发适用于iOS和Android平台的移动应用。
- 嵌入式系统开发人员:设计和开发嵌入式设备和物联网应用。
-
游戏开发
- 游戏开发工程师:参与游戏的编程、设计和测试。
- 游戏设计师:设计游戏玩法、故事情节和用户界面。
-
计算机视觉与图像处理
- 计算机视觉工程师:开发图像识别和处理算法。
- 图像处理专家:处理和分析图像数据,应用于医疗、安防等领域。
-
软件测试与质量保证
- 软件测试工程师:设计和执行测试用例,确保软件质量。
- 质量保证工程师:制定和实施质量管理体系,提升产品质量。
-
教育与培训
- 计算机教师:在高校或中小学教授计算机相关课程。
- 培训讲师:提供计算机技术和编程语言的培训。
计算机专业的核心课程有哪些
计算机专业的核心课程涵盖了多个方面,旨在为学生提供全面的计算机科学与技术知识和技能。以下是一些常见的核心课程:
-
编程语言课程:
- C语言
- C++
- Java
- Python
-
数据结构与算法课程:
- 数据结构
- 算法分析
- 设计模式
-
计算机组成原理:
- 计算机硬件系统的基本组成、工作原理和设计方法
-
操作系统:
- 操作系统的原理、结构、功能和实现方法,包括进程管理、内存管理、文件系统等
-
数据库系统:
- 数据库的设计、管理和查询技术,常用的数据库管理系统(如MySQL、Oracle)的使用
-
计算机网络:
- 计算机网络的原理、协议、架构和安全等内容,包括局域网、广域网和互联网的工作原理
-
软件工程:
- 软件开发的方法和流程,包括需求分析、设计、编码、测试、维护等
-
人工智能:
- 机器学习、深度学习、自然语言处理等领域的入门和深入课程
-
网络安全:
- 网络安全的基本概念和技术,包括加密、防御机制和安全策略等
-
计算机图形学:
- 图像生成、处理和渲染技术
计算机专业的学生如何参加学术竞赛
计算机专业的学生可以通过以下步骤参加学术竞赛:
了解竞赛信息
- 关注官方渠道:通过教育部、学校官网、竞赛官方网站等渠道获取最新的竞赛信息。
- 选择适合自己的竞赛:根据自己的兴趣和专业方向选择合适的竞赛,如ACM国际大学生程序设计竞赛、全国大学生电子设计竞赛等。
准备阶段
- 夯实基础知识:认真学习相关的专业课程,如算法、数据结构、编程语言等。
- 组队与分工:如果是团队竞赛,选择志同道合的队友,明确分工,进行团队磨合。
- 制定备赛计划:合理安排时间,制定详细的备赛计划,包括学习计划、模拟训练等。
参赛阶段
- 报名参赛:按照竞赛规定的时间和方式进行报名。
- 参加比赛:在比赛前做好充分准备,熟悉比赛规则和流程,发挥出自己的**水平。
- 作品提交与答辩:按照竞赛要求提交作品,并在需要时进行答辩。
后续阶段
- 总结经验:比赛结束后,及时总结经验教训,分析自己在比赛中的得失。
- 成果展示:将比赛成果进行展示,如发表论文、申请专利等,进一步巩固和提升自己的学术地位。